Transacting Taka, Sharing Joy

The culture of ‘Salami’ in Eid-ul-Fitr is quite old. The joy of Eid begins with the adults handing over a few new notes to the children on the morning of Eid. On the day of Eid, the salutation is given from morning till afternoon. The little ones are overjoyed after receiving new notes. To make the kids happy, the adults collect new notes before Eid. And for this reason many people rush to buy new notes at the money market located above Gulistan underground market in Dhaka. Throughout the year, about 30 vendors sit in this market, arranging new note stalls from morning till dawn. But, the note market be-comes crowded ahead of Eid. Buyers come to this market to buy new bundles of 2Tk to 100Tk notes. PHOTO: PRESS XPRESS
